The AMD Radeon RX 7900 XTX launched as AMD’s flagship RDNA 3 graphics card, built for high-end 4K gaming. But now that it’s 2026, with newer GPUs on the market, many gamers are asking:

Is the 7900 XTX still worth buying?

Let’s break it down.


Quick Overview: RX 7900 XTX Specs

  • Architecture: RDNA 3
  • VRAM: 24GB GDDR6
  • Memory Bus: 384-bit
  • Ray Tracing: 2nd-gen AMD RT cores
  • Power Draw: ~355W
  • Target Resolution: 1440p Ultra / 4K

Even in 2026, 24GB of VRAM is a major advantage.

Performance Prowess

The Radeon RX 7900 XTX is undeniably a powerhouse, consistently delivering impressive frame rates in most modern AAA games at 4K resolution. It rivals or surpasses the performance of Nvidia’s RTX 4080 in many scenarios, especially when ray tracing is not heavily involved.

Ray Tracing Considerations

When it comes to ray tracing, the 7900 XTX falls behind Nvidia’s offerings. While it can handle ray-traced games, it may not match the frame rates achieved by comparable Nvidia cards. However, AMD’s FSR (FidelityFX Super Resolution) technology can help boost performance in ray-traced games.

Value Proposition

One of the 7900 XTX’s strongest points is its price-to-performance ratio. It typically costs less than the RTX 4080 while offering similar or superior performance in rasterization tasks. This makes it an attractive option for gamers who prioritize value.

Cooling and Power Consumption

The reference design of the 7900 XTX has faced criticism for its cooling solution. Some users report high temperatures and noise levels under heavy load. However, aftermarket cards with custom cooling solutions often address these concerns. Power consumption is also relatively high compared to some Nvidia counterparts.

image 330

Feature Set

AMD’s latest generation of GPUs brings new features like DisplayPort 2.1 support and AV1 encoding, which can be appealing for content creators and future-proofing your system. However, the lack of DLSS (Deep Learning Super Sampling) equivalent might be a drawback for some gamers.

Radeon RX 7900 XTX Overview

The Radeon RX 7900 XTX marks a significant advancement for AMD’s graphics cards, introducing novel technologies and a strong emphasis on high performance.

Core Technology and Architecture

AMD’s Radeon RX 7900 XTX leverages the new RDNA 3 architecture, a significant shift from the previous RDNA 2 design. The RDNA 3 architecture empowers the GPU with a chiplet design, combining several smaller chips to work together, diverging from the traditional monolithic approach. This GPU boasts a groundbreaking chiplet technology that integrates a Graphics Compute Die (GCD) with multiple Memory Cache Dies (MCDs). This bold move aims to enhance power efficiency and performance.

Key features of RDNA 3 include:

  • Compute Units (CUs): Enhanced for optimal efficiency and performance.
  • Ray Tracing Accelerators: Integrated into each Compute Unit for improved real-time ray tracing capabilities.
  • AI Accelerators: New additions that assist in machine learning tasks to improve gaming and creative workloads.
  • Infinity Cache: A large, high-speed cache that reduces memory latency issues and bandwidth demands.

Specifications and Performance

The specs sheet of the RX 7900 XTX is impressive, highlighting its capabilities as a top-tier graphics card. It has a robust configuration that includes:

  • Stream Processors: 6144
  • Ray Accelerators: Present in all 96 CUs
  • Base Clock: TBD
  • Boost Clock: Up to 2.5 GHz
  • Memory: 24 GB of GDDR6
  • Memory Bandwidth: 960 GB/s
  • Infinity Cache: 96 MB

Performance Comparisons and Benchmarks

When assessing the value of the Radeon RX 7900 XTX, one must consider its performance against competition and in various gaming scenarios. This section zeroes in on these comparisons, highlighting where the RX 7900 XTX stands in the high-end GPU landscape.

Against Nvidia Alternatives

The Radeon RX 7900 XTX goes head-to-head with Nvidia’s RTX 4080 on several fronts. While being less expensive, the RX 7900 XTX offers competitive gaming performance. It supports a GDDR6 memory, which, while not as fast as Nvidia’s GDDR6X, still provides a broad bandwidth for handling games at high resolutions. The total board power of the Radeon is less than the RTX 4080, which might translate into lower power consumption.

  • Price Point: At its MSRP, the 7900 XTX is notably priced lower than the Nvidia RTX 4080.
  • Performance Metrics:
    • Clock Speed: RX 7900 XTX often operates at high clock speeds, closely rivaling Nvidia’s offerings.
    • Memory: 7900 XTX’s GDDR6 versus RTX 4080’s GDDR6X; less bandwidth but still substantial for performance needs.

Real-World Gaming and Resolutions

In terms of actual gaming experience, the RX 7900 XTX has shown its strength across various resolutions:

  • 1080p: Dominant performance, often exceeding the needs of the resolution.

  • 1440p: Consistently high frames per second, making it ideal for high refresh rate monitors.

  • 4K: Competent in 4K gaming, although this is where comparisons with the RTX 4080 become more nuanced, as Nvidia’s card might edge ahead particularly in games that heavily utilize ray tracing.

  • Frame Rates:

    • 1080p: Outstanding, well beyond 60fps in most titles.
    • 1440p: Excellent, suitable for 144Hz displays.
    • 4K: Good, but may trail behind Nvidia in certain scenarios.

Advanced features like ray tracing and AI acceleration, where Nvidia’s RTX 4080 and up leverage their proprietary technologies, are areas where the RX 7900 XTX competes with slightly less finesse. However, for pure rasterization performance, it punches above its weight, considering the price point.

How does the 7900 XTX compare to the 4080 in terms of performance?

The Radeon RX 7900 XTX generally offers performance on par with or slightly better than the RTX 4080. Benchmarks have shown it can compete vigorously at various resolutions, making it a solid competitor in its price range.

Can the 7900 XTX run games smoothly at 4K resolution?

Yes, the 7900 XTX is fully capable of handling games at 4K with smooth framerates. It’s designed for high-resolution gaming and can deliver exceptional gaming experiences at 4K settings.

What are the main differences between the 7900 XT and the 7900 XTX?

The key differences lie in performance and power draw. The 7900 XTX outperforms the 7900 XT, offering about 12.4% higher framerates at 4K. However, the 7900 XT is more economical, costs less, and consumes less power.
